Output 87da7d85fe97f41317c73808ca70f8d607ace7b27ad8764faa2a9d7e6ff83eb5:1

value
1092863681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 675a27ae5089379cb8bee765fc03251c2dc4d3a9 OP_EQUAL
address
MHKdqGWS66fmKR37BRVGkxKoq8JFHwM6tR
transaction
87da7d85fe97f41317c73808ca70f8d607ace7b27ad8764faa2a9d7e6ff83eb5
spent
true